Energy Fuels Announces $410 Million Rare Earth Processing Expansion in Utah

Energy Fuels Inc. has announced a major expansion of its rare earth element processing capabilities at its White Mesa Mill in Utah, backed by a new Bankable Feasibility Study. The company plans to invest $410 million in a Phase 2 circuit expansion that will enable annual production of 6,000 tonnes of neodymium-praseodymium (NdPr), 240 tonnes of dysprosium, and 66 tonnes of terbium. With this expansion, Energy Fuels aims to supply 45% of total U.S. rare earth demand in the near term, including 100% of domestic requirements for critical heavy rare earths by 2030. The project is expected to generate approximately $765 million in annual EBITDA over the first 15 years, positioning Energy Fuels as a leading, low-cost rare earth producer outside of China.
